Description

3,4-Dimethoxy[7-13C]-Benzaldehyde is a stable isotope-labeled analog of 3,4-dimethoxybenzaldehyde (veratraldehyde), where the carbon atom at the 7-position is enriched with the carbon-13 isotope. This compound is a critical building block for the synthesis of isotopically labeled compounds used in advanced research and analytical applications. It is primarily utilized by researchers and manufacturers in the pharmaceutical, agrochemical, and analytical chemistry sectors who require precise molecular tracking and quantification.

Application

  • Pharmaceutical Research & Development: Serves as a key labeled precursor in the synthesis of deuterated or carbon-13 labeled drug candidates and metabolites for pharmacokinetic (PK), pharmacodynamic (PD), and mass spectrometry studies.
  • Analytical Chemistry & Metabolomics: Used as an internal standard in quantitative Liquid Chromatography-Mass Spectrometry (LC-MS) and Gas Chromatography-Mass Spectrometry (GC-MS) to ensure accurate measurement of veratraldehyde and related compounds in complex biological or environmental matrices.
  • Mechanistic & Pathway Studies: Enables the tracing of metabolic pathways and reaction mechanisms in chemical and biochemical research due to the non-radioactive, stable isotopic label.
  • Agrochemical Development: Employed in the synthesis of labeled pesticides or herbicides to study their environmental fate, degradation pathways, and residue analysis.
  • NMR Spectroscopy: Acts as a useful probe or starting material for the synthesis of more complex molecules for nuclear magnetic resonance (NMR) spectroscopic analysis, leveraging the carbon-13 label.

Basic Information

Product Name 3,4-Dimethoxy[7-13C]-Benzaldehyde
CAS No. 1173022-44-0
Molecular Formula C8H913CO3 or C8H9O3 (13C1)
Molecular Weight 167.16 g/mol (for 13C1 labeled form)
Synonyms Veratraldehyde-7-13C; 3,4-Dimethoxy(13C)benzaldehyde; 1-(13C)Benzaldehyde, 3,4-dimethoxy-; 3,4-Dimethoxybenzoic aldehyde-7-13C; 4,5-Dimethoxy[7-13C]benzaldehyde; [7-13C]-3,4-Dimethoxybenzaldehyde; (3,4-Dimethoxyphenyl)[7-13C]methanone (tautomer); Labeled Veratraldehyde

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Store at controlled room temperature (15-25°C) in a cool, dry, and well-ventilated area. Keep the container sealed to prevent moisture absorption and contamination.
